when do babies start crwling?
Answers:
Depends on the child. Some children skip over crawling. Usually between 6 and 9 months.
Other Answers:
Every baby is different and they all develop at different rates but most babies typically start crawling at 9 months. But if your baby has spent a lot of time on his belly, he could start as early as 6 months.
